Photo Courtesy of Silver Creek CSD SILVER CREEK – The Performing Arts Department of Silver Creek Central School District will present scenes from three comedic productions -- Gilbert & Sullivan’s “Pirates of Penzance” and “The Mikado” & William Shakespeare’s “Midsummer Night’s Dream” -- on March 26-28, 2021. The community is encouraged to support our

talented students during Music in Our Schools Month by attending in-person or watching online. “Pirates of Penzance” & “The Mikado” will be presented Friday, March 26 at 7 p.m. and Sunday, March 28 at 2 p.m. “Midsummer Night’s Dream” will be presented Saturday, March 27 at 7 p.m. and Sunday, March 28 at 4 p.m.

“Pirates of Penzance” is about Frederic, who is released from his apprenticeship into the arms of some upstanding pirates. Here, he meets Mabel and the two, naturally, fall in love. A monkey-wrench is thrown into their love story when it is revealed Frederic was born on Feb. 29; therefore, he is not yet 21 and must stay an apprentice to the pirates for

SPRINGVILLE– On February 7, 2021 the Assembly of God Church hosted Scout Sunday for the Springville Scouting Community. The celebration was organized by Chaplain Caleb Edbauer, SPL Christopher Jozwiak and Liam Smith all members of BSA Troop 524. The Boy Scouts of America designates Scout Sunday as a day to recognize the contributions of young people and adults to Scouting. On this day, the scouts in the local community came together to worship and demonstrate the importance of scouting. Pastor Stan Handzlik led the worship service and gave an

inspirational sermon speaking of the characteristics of Old Testament prophets Caleb and Joshua. These strong bold men were sent out to scout and explore the land for the people. It was their Godly commitment which set them apart from the rest of the scouts. When a challenge came to the scouts who were sent out, it was only Caleb and Joshua who remained committed to God. Gowanda house recommended for state, national registers of historic places By Kellen M. Quigley

The Kimble-Nellé House was the Second Empire-style brick home of Nellé. Born in 1894 as Zdislaw Antoni Nellé, he led a long and prolific career staging hundreds of ballets, jazz dance numbers, operas and dance numbers for revues, cabarets and films. State and National Registers listing can assist owners in revitalizing properties, making them eligible for various public preservation programs and services, such as matching state grants and state and federal historic rehabilitation tax credits. For the past nine months, current Kimble House owners Damian Mordecai and Nick Weith have been working to completely restore it. GOWANDA — A brick house built in the 1870s and home to Polish-born ballet dancer, set designer, choreographer, director and artist Anthony Z. Nellé is among 20 properties recommended for listing on the State and National Registers of Historic Places.
